Output 23d942540b71ffd1314f67961f1303f60ccf6a43301319e47faba8616c91774d:0

value
120000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c67df3c6eb105c425249872b3f72bd5e67b6bc0 OP_EQUALVERIFY OP_CHECKSIG
address
17xznjXpehTvKCDb1ZjyWzuPRaupYf2PWt
transaction
23d942540b71ffd1314f67961f1303f60ccf6a43301319e47faba8616c91774d
confirmations
555509
spent
true